TAHLEQUAH -- Northeastern State jumped out to an early lead but could not keep pace with Oklahoma Baptist in a 22-10 loss Tuesday at Rousey Field.
The RiverHawks (4-9) scored five runs in the first inning, highlighted by a two-run single from
Xavier Sanchez and an RBI hit from
Jake Woodring to take a 5-2 advantage.
After Oklahoma Baptist answered with seven runs in the third and six more in the fourth, NSU battled back in the bottom of the third.
Jaxon Gregory delivered a two-run double before
Jackson Dillingham capped the rally with a two-run home run to pull the RiverHawks within 11-10.
Dillingham finished with two hits and two RBI, while Gregory added two hits and three RBI in the loss.
Oklahoma Baptist pulled away late with runs in each of the final three innings.
Northeastern State will open a three-game series at Missouri Southern on Feb. 27 in Joplin.
